The Morocco microgrid control system market is growing as the country invests in decentralized energy solutions to enhance grid resilience and energy security. These control systems manage power flow and balance supply and demand within microgrids, which integrate renewable energy sources and energy storage systems. Market growth is supported by government initiatives promoting clean energy and the expansion of rural electrification programs.
The Morocco microgrid control system market is driven by the increasing adoption of renewable energy sources and the need for reliable and resilient power supply solutions. Microgrid control systems manage the integration of multiple energy sources, including solar, wind, and energy storage systems, optimizing energy use and enhancing grid stability. They are particularly valuable in remote and off-grid areas where grid connectivity is unreliable. Government initiatives promoting renewable energy deployment and energy independence further propel market growth.
The microgrid control system market in Morocco faces challenges related to interoperability between different systems and the integration of renewable energy sources. Moreover, ensuring grid stability and resilience against natural disasters is crucial but remains a challenge.
The Morocco government has implemented policies to support the microgrid control system market, including incentives for renewable energy integration and grid stability. These policies promote the adoption of microgrid technologies through subsidies and tax breaks for businesses and municipalities. Additionally, there are regulatory frameworks in place to ensure the reliability and security of microgrid control systems, fostering a sustainable energy future for Morocco.

Export potential enables firms to identify high-growth global markets with greater confidence by combining advanced trade intelligence with a structured quantitative methodology. The framework analyzes emerging demand trends and country-level import patterns while integrating macroeconomic and trade datasets such as GDP and population forecasts, bilateral import–export flows, tariff structures, elasticity differentials between developed and developing economies, geographic distance, and import demand projections. Using weighted trade values from 2020–2024 as the base period to project country-to-country export potential for 2030, these inputs are operationalized through calculated drivers such as gravity model parameters, tariff impact factors, and projected GDP per-capita growth. Through an analysis of hidden potentials, demand hotspots, and market conditions that are most favorable to success, this method enables firms to focus on target countries, maximize returns, and global expansion with data, backed by accuracy.
By factoring in the projected importer demand gap that is currently unmet and could be potential opportunity, it identifies the potential for the Exporter (Country) among 190 countries, against the general trade analysis, which identifies the biggest importer or exporter.
